INTRODUCTION:     Bursa Malaysia , previously known as Kuala Lumpur Stock Exchange (KLSE, Bursa Saham Kuala Lumpur in Malay) dates back to when the Singapore Stockbrokers' Association was set up as a formal organisation dealing in securities in Malaya. The first formal securities business organisation in Malaysia was the Singapore Stockbrokers' Association, established in 1930. It was re-registered as the Malayan Stockbrokers' Association in 1937. The Malayan Stock Exchange was established in 1960 and the public trading of shares commenced. Roles and Functions of Bursa  Malaysia: The main role of Bursa Malaysia is to give companies, governments and other groups a platform to sell securities to the investing public by offering a range of exchange-related services and products.
